Pondicherry, also known as Puducherry, was a French colony and later on became an Indian Union Territory. "Puddu," as the locals call it, was not a favorite tourist spot for a long time, but it started sparkling its magic over the tourists almost a decade ago. Now it enchants tourists from all over the world to experience its lovely beaches and astounding French architecture.

Being a French Colony, you could easily sense a french ascendancy. You would even find the street signs in the city in both Tamil and French languages. Most of the citizens speak French, and you would also find some French natives living over here. 1) PROMENADE BEACH

The lovely view of Promenade beach.

It is also known as 'Pondicherry Beach' and undoubtedly is the most beautiful and serene beach in the city. Located in the middle of Pondicherry, it is a 1.2 km long stretch starting from War Memorial and ending towards Goubert Avenue. Having a walk at this lovely beach is going to rejuvenate you. The place looks astonishing during sunsets and sunrise. Not to forget about the variety of sea-facing restaurants that provide you with lip-smacking food and picturesque views. Moreover, vehicle entry is banned, giving you a chance to sink in the tranquil and serene atmosphere.


Pro Tip: Do give a visit to Le Cafe located near this beach. The cafe transports you back to the time when Pondicherry was a French colony. It gives you a chance to savor authentic French cuisines. The cherry on the cake represents old photographs of the city Pondicherry that are placed in the cafe.



2) FRENCH WAR MEMORIAL


White memorial surrounded by green bushes
White memorial surrounded by green bushes

One of the best memorials in the country was built in the year 1971. It is a tribute to all the residents of French India who passed away during the first world war. On July 14th(French National Day), the memorial is decorated beautifully, and people from across the city come to pay their respects. It's a unique style of architecture that has caught the eyeball of many tourists. Surrounded by lush green gardens and a tranquil atmosphere, it is a place worth seeing. 3) SERENITY BEACH

Clean shore, fresh air, and appealing palm trees have made this beach a favorite spot for tourists. The radiant sand, along with the sparkling water of Bay of Bengal, makes it a sight to cherish. It's a calm and peaceful atmosphere that has won the hearts of the tourists. You can also spot fishing boats, a flea market, and a surf school as you explore the beach. The beach is also a hub to many marvelous cafes and restaurants.



4) AUROVILLE


People sitting around a golden structure
The lovely Auroville city.

Popularly known as the 'city of dawn,' it was founded by Mirra Alfassa in the year 1968. It is a universal town where people from all countries and caste are welcomed and live in peace and harmony. At the center of the city, you will find Matrimandir, a humongous golden sphere which stands as a symbol of divinity. Utmost silence and peace are maintained inside the premises of the temple. A visit to this temple relaxes your mind and paves a way to connect with the supreme power.


Apart from this, Auroville Beach or Auro beach is another sight to behold. It is one of the finest beaches in Pondicherry. The beach is ideal for all swimming and surfing lovers. You may also be lucky to find Olive Ridley Sea Turtles on the beach. Moreover, you can also enjoy the lovely view of the lighthouse at night. In addition to that, it is one of the few beaches where you would find shacks. It is the ultimate beach to have fun and lighten up. 5) MANAKULA VINAYAGAR TEMPLE

The magnificent Manakula temple.

It is one of the major Hindu temples in Pondicherry dedicated to Lord Ganesha. Thousands of devotees come to this temple to offer their prayers and cleanse their minds and contemplate. The temple stands strong as a symbol of faith and divinity. Entering the vibrant halls of this place of devotion, you will notice a magnificent golden chariot made up of 7.5kg gold—the chariot was made from the donations given by the devotees. The spectacular architecture and the designs on the wall are surely going to impress you. You can also shop for souvenirs from the local shops located around the temple.



6) AAYI MANDAPAM

The breathtaking view of Aayi Mandapam.

It is a serene white monument built during the reign of Napoleon III, the great ruler of France. It is located in the middle of the Bharathi Park, Pondicherry. A glimpse of the monument is going to blow you away. The architecture is inspired by the Romans. It is surrounded by a lovely garden with pretty flowers. A myth is also associated with it. It is believed that a woman named Aayi demolished her own house to provide water to the town. Recognizing her efforts, Napoleon built Aayi Mandapam in her honor.



7) OUSTERI LAKE

Beautiful sunset at Ousteri Lake.

Also known as "Ossudu Lake," it is a human-made lake and one of the most scenic places in Pondicherry. The lake is mostly filled with lotuses, and one can find many unique bird species around this lake. Sunsets and sunrise add to the exiting beauty of the lake. Boat rides are also available here, which gives you a tour of the natural beauty surrounding the lake.



8) BASILICA OF THE SACRED HEART OF JESUS

Stunnning view of cathedral.

It is one of the favorite spots for both tourists and locals alike. It was built in the 18th century and is a masterpiece in gothic style architecture. The church was built French missionaries, and in 2011 it was honored with the title of Basilica. The occasions such as New Year, Christmas Eve, and Easter Day are celebrated with great pomp and show. The life journey of Christ is depicted through rare stained glass panels. It has become a favored choice for pilgrimage and tourism with its unique style of architecture and great religious significance.



9) CHUNNAMBAR

The winsome view of Chunnambar town.

Chunnambar is a small settlement situated along Cuddalore Road. Many tourists visit the town to enjoy the serene and tranquil ambiance. The most famous attraction in this town is its beach; it is also referred to as 'Paradise Beach.' Its crystal clear water and radiant sand have become a famous spot for sun-bathing and sports activity. The facility of a short cruise is also available at this beach so that the tourists can explore the hidden beauty of the beach, and if lucky enough, you could also spot dolphins playing and jumping in the water.

In addition to that, you may also find various backwater boat tours. Chunnambar backwaters are deep, and you are only allowed to go in the boat with life jackets. The journey is filled with thrill and permits you to see pristine backwaters.



10) PONDICHERRY MUSEUM

Entrance of Puducherry museum.

Situated on Saint Louis Street, it is one of the most prominent museums in Puddu. The museum has a lot of noteworthy collections of rare bronzes and stone sculptures and unique artifacts excavated from Arikamedu(a port that had connections with the Roman Empire.) The major attraction in the museum is three curious transport mechanisms. Other unique things found in the museum are the fossil room, a geology room, handicrafts, and French furniture.



11) BOTANICAL GARDENS

Incredible view of Botanical Garden, Puducherry.

One of the top tourist places in Puducherry was established in 1862 by C.S. Perrotet in a fancy French-style design. The garden is spread over 22 acres, houses severe rare species of plants, and has an aquarium which is home to various types of marine life. You can find more than 1500 species of plants from all over the world in this garden. The whole area is divided into 28 plots, and each plot has a separate theme. It also includes a Children's toy train, musical fountain, and Japanese rock.



12) WHITE TOWN

Quaint streets of white town.

It is a residential area where the amalgamation of Tamil and French culture can be seen. Also called the French Colony of Pondicherry, it has quirky houses, colorful streets, and old French quarters. You would also find ancestry hotels, cafes, and restaurants that serve Franco-Tamil cuisine and various art galleries. It is a perfect place to see how two cultures blend into one. All these places make Pondicherry a perfect travel destination. An average trip to the city costs around 10k-12k. The city can be reached by roadways or railways as no direct flight is available to Pondicherry. The nearest airport is Chennai International airport. From the airport, you can choose to travel by road or railways. The place has a lot more to offer than these destinations.
